Vanessa Carrasco is an actress residing in New York City, best known for her role in Law and Order SUV as Nydia; June Faria in New Amsterdam's 303, "Safe Enough", playing alongside Tyler Labine, as well as numerous short films, including Sleeping Beauty directed by Gabriela Quiroz. She also appeared in Irreplaceable You.
